Original artwork description
Come Rain, Come Thunder (2025)
“The frozen lake is a mirror for the soul. It doesn't show you who you are today, but reminds you of everything that has already passed—and everything that is yet to weather the storm.”
The Eternal Threshold: This monumental 150 x 200 cm 3D linen canvas is a profound meditation on transience. It captures a cold, mist-shrouded lakeshore where the treeline begins to dissolve into the grey ether. By applying the Blinkered method to this wintry landscape, I have transformed a literal view of nature into a rhythmic, horizontal map of existence—a visual requiem for the seasons of life.
The Musical Cipher: The title Come Rain, Come Thunder serves as a stoic anthem within my "sonic diary." It is a direct link to a track or a lyrical passage that echoes the resilience needed to face the "cold" periods of our lives. I invite the collector to seek the auditory counterpart to these icy teals and bone-greys; only when the music’s stoicism aligns with the texture of the linen is the true synergy of the work’s emotional depth unlocked.
A Topography of Frost: To capture the biting, misty air of a freezing morning, I applied dozens of translucent glazes using unconventional tools like DIY sponges and rags. The 3D linen canvas provides a physical weight to the work, allowing the deep, dark indigos at the base to ground the ethereal, foggy whites of the sky. This piece is designed to be a "reflective anchor" for large contemporary spaces, offering a sanctuary for thought and a silent witness to the passing of time.
